s 167K Required information about a director: corporate directors and firms

(1) The required information about a director (or proposed director) that is a body corporate, or a firm that is a legal person under the law by which it is governed, is— (a) corporate or firm name; (b) principal office; (c) a service address (which may be stated as “The company’s registered office”); (d) in the case of a limited company that is a UK-registered company, the registered number; (e) in any other case, particulars of— (i) the legal form of the body corporate or firm and the law by which it is governed, and (ii) if applicable, the register in which it is entered (including details of the state) and its registration number in that register. (2) The Secretary of State may by regulations amend this section so as to change the required information about a director (or proposed director) of a description mentioned in subsection (1). (3) Regulations under this section are subject to affirmative resolution procedure.
